Dealerships

Modern cars are equipped with car key fobs, which provide convenience and security for drivers. They can be used to lock or unlock a car, set the security alarm of the vehicle, and even start the car if the correct key to turn the ignition is used. If these devices are damaged or lost they should be replaced or reprogrammed to ensure that they function as intended. Many people are surprised to discover that the cost of reprogramming these devices could be very expensive, especially when the service is provided by an auto dealer. Knowing the cost can help you determine if you need to visit an auto locksmith or an auto dealer for this service.

The type of key you have will have a major impact on the cost of reprogramming your device. There are many different kinds of key fobs, from the basic keys to the more advanced transponder-based models. Each type has unique characteristics and programming requirements that will affect the total cost. Certain keys may require special programming that is not accessible to the general public. This requires a visit from an agent.

Many people assume that they can save money by changing the key fob's programming at home, and in some cases, this is true. Depending on the specific model, some fobs can be programmed by following the instructions found in the owner's manual or online, without needing to take it to an authorized dealer. This is not possible for certain fobs, like those that are integrated into the vehicle's key or require the use of a FOBIK chip.

A few large retailers of auto parts, such as AutoZone and others, offer replacement remotes that come with instructions on how to self-program them. However, this isn't the case for all vehicles, as they need to be paired with the computer of the vehicle using specialized equipment to ensure that the device works correctly. This is a risky task, as any wrong steps could corrupt the data stored on the fob's key. This is why it's best to leave this task to professionals.

Auto Locksmiths

The majority of modern cars are equipped with key fob remotes that unlock and lock doors and arm or disarm an alarm system, and start the engine of the car. These devices are useful, but they can also cause problems. The cost of replacing the key fob that has been damaged or has lost its battery could be high. Installing a new device can be complicated and requires an expert to program it correctly. Auto locksmiths provide car key programming in my area at a fraction of the cost dealers charge.

A professional locksmith that provides a replacement key fob service might possess specialized tools that work with most types vehicles. Some locksmiths are also able to reprogram a previously used key fob or keyless entry remote for another vehicle. This is not always possible however, and it is contingent upon the year, make, and model.

It is recommended to call a locksmith in your area prior to going to the dealership to get your car key cutting and programming near me car key fob replaced. This is because locksmiths are generally more able to provide superior service and will cost less than the dealership. A professional locksmith will have the tools and knowledge to install the new key fob, program it to your vehicle and provide a guarantee for their work.

Certain manufacturers prohibit dealerships from selling and programming key fobs from aftermarket manufacturers. These devices use a different digital encryption from the original keyfob from the manufacturer, which can cause issues with your car's security system. Some dealers told us they would program key fobs from aftermarket dealers when the owner knew the dangers.

A professional locksmith will use an instrument called a transponder that can be programmed to create an entirely new key fob to your vehicle. This tool will read the unique serial numbers and other details from your car's fob. It will then match the information to the correct key code in the computer system of your car.

Hacking can happen to key fobs, regardless of whether your car is brand new or old. Criminals use specialized devices that amplify signals to trick your vehicle and its key fob into believing that they're closer than they are. This can cause your key fob or ignition to be activated, which could cause theft. You can buy gadgets like faraday bags to stop these signals.
